One of the most common questions potential e-bike riders ask is: How fast can you go on an electric bike?
The maximum speed of an electric bike depends on various factors including the bike's motor wattage, battery capacity, design, and the specific regulations that govern e-bike use in different regions. Generally, electric bikes are categorized into different classes based on their top speeds and how the motor assists the rider.
Class 1 e-bikes are equipped with a motor that provides assistance only when the rider is pedaling and stops assisting when speeds of 20 mph are reached. Class 2 e-bikes also have a maximum speed of 20 mph, but they have a throttle that can propel the bike without the need for pedaling. Class 3 e-bikes, on the other hand, assist up to 28 mph but do not have a throttle.
It's important to note that these are the regulatory maximum speeds set for unmodified e-bikes. Speeds above these limits may be achieved by riders going downhill or by putting in more physical effort, although the motor won't assist beyond its set limit. Some enthusiasts also modify their e-bikes to go faster, but this can be illegal and unsafe if not done correctly, and it might void the warranty or breach local regulations.
Riders looking for speed should also consider the safety and practicality of high speeds. Wearing appropriate safety gear, understanding the limitations of the e-bike, and adhering to traffic laws are essential for a safe and enjoyable ride.
Finally, when purchasing an e-bike, it's crucial to take into account the legal requirements for e-bikes in your area. Speed limits may vary, and there can be additional restrictions based on the area of use, such as in urban environments or bicycle paths.
